GEORGE ADAMS vs. NEW YORK FOOTBALL GIANTS, INC., NATIONAL UNION FIRE INSURANCE COMPANY OF PENNSYLVANIA, INSURANCE COMPANY OF THE STATE OF PENNSYLVANIA, AIG CLAIMS SERVICES, INC.

Filed: Nov 20, 2008
ADJ1306643 (ANA 0400379)

CompFox AI Summary

The Appeals Board denied the defendants' petition for removal, finding no evidence of WCJ bias. However, reconsideration was granted, and the prior award was rescinded due to lack of proper service and jurisdiction over the defendants before the trial. The case was returned to the trial level for further proceedings to ensure the defendants had a fair opportunity to be heard.
